An online term plan calculator can aid and assist the user in more than one way. To begin with, it can help them determine the suitable coverage that would be enough to support their family in case of an unfortunate situation. The tool will also help ascertain the premium against the coverage to enable individuals to gauge whether they would be able to pay the same comfortably over a period to safeguard the financial future of their dependents.
It is often recommended that the coverage should be enough to meet all the financial obligations and expenses of the dependents so that they can pay them comfortably even when the policy buyer is no longer there to support them.
On the other hand, the premium amount should be suitable for their monthly budget so that the insured can pay the same seamlessly without straining their disposable income or exposing themselves to the risk of premium default. Typically, an online Insurance premium calculator analyzes these variables to determine a suitable premium for a certain coverage amount –
This particular amount is the sum of money that an insurance company will pay to the policy nominee in the event of the untimely death of the policyholder. Ideally, it is recommended to opt for a life cover that is at least 10 times one’s annual income. This will ensure that their family’s financial needs are well taken care of so that they can lead a comfortable life.
It is the period for which individuals seek insurance coverage. A longer policy term means that an individual has extensive protection for most of their life within which any unfortunate event causing harm to their life would be financially covered under the plan’s scope.
Riders are add-ons or additional coverage that helps personalize an insurance coverage and extend its scope. Depending on one’s needs individuals can add one or more rider benefits such as a premium waiver, critical illness cover, or more. Notably, adding riders to the base plan not only increases coverage but also the premium amount. This is why it is recommended to pick the riders one needs the most.
Notably, an online term insurance calculator helps compute multiple combinations of variables uninterruptedly and for free. This allows individuals to swiftly adjust the variables to understand which combination suits their needs and how the change could impact their coverage and premium.
How to use an online term insurance calculator?
Follow these steps to use an online term insurance calculator –
Step 1: Enter Personal Data
The first step that the user needs to follow to use the calculator is to enter personal data such as age, gender, income, number of dependents, and marital status, among others. A tool may have designated fields asking about an individual’s smoking habits and other lifestyle factors.
Step 2 – Enter Income details
Note that an individual’s annual income displays their earning capacity and shows whether they would be able to pay the premium or not. Based on this the tool helps determine a suitable premium. In addition, it helps the tool understand how much coverage the user’s family could need in order to substitute their annual income.
Step 3: Enter the Desired Coverage or Sum Assured
This variable would help the tool under the coverage the users intend to avail to protect their family’s financial future. Additionally, users may be asked to specify the payout schedule either monthly or lump sum payout. Based on these details, the term plan calculator will help determine a suitable coverage and premium combination.
Step 4: Enter the term
Individuals may also be required to enter the term or number of years for which they are seeking insurance protection. Typically, opting for a longer period ensures lifelong protection and helps build a safety net for the insured’s family.
Step 5: Compare plans
Since the term plan calculator allows multiple readjustments of variables, the tool helps individuals compare different plans and combinations for better planning.
These factors tend to influence term insurance premiums and their affordability –
Insurance requirements
It should be noted that different types of insurance plans are tailored to meet different needs of diverse policy buyer at different stages of their life. This makes it important to weigh one’s needs, requirements, and insurance objectives according to their life goals and financial standing to plan their insurance effectively.
Age
The early in age one purchases the best term insurance plan, the more likely they are to get high coverage at lower premiums. This is because insurance providers associate low risk with younger adults, allowing them to avail of high cover and maintain low-cost cover for the long term.
Medical history
Individuals’ medical history is important information that helps determine the risk level associated with them, especially if they seek medical coverage with a term plan. Notably, a long-standing medical history, existing critical Illnesses, or family’s medical history projects individuals as risky. As a result, they end up paying a higher term premium.
Lifestyle
Poor lifestyle choices such as harmful effects such as smoking and drinking alcohol tend to inflate the premium amount. On the other hand, individuals of the same age but with a good lifestyle are likely to pay less for the coverage.
Gender
Life insurance companies deem women less risky than men. As a result, they provide them high coverage at affordable rates which are lower than what men pay for their coverage.
Policy Term
A longer tenure often attracts a more affordable premium. This is why it is recommended to opt for a longer term for affordable premiums and extended insurance protection.
Besides these, individuals working at a stressful and risky job are likely to pay higher premiums.
This is why individuals should factor in these aspects carefully before getting insurance. In addition, they can use a term insurance calculator to understand how they influence coverage and premiums.
